EPF10K50ETI144-2 β Last Time BuySpecification Comparison
| Parameter | EPF10K30ETI144-2N | EPF10K50ETI144-2 |
|---|---|---|
| Brand | Intel | Intel |
| Category | FPGA & CPLD | FPGA & CPLD |
| Lifecycle Status | Last_time_buy | Last_time_buy |
| Stock Status | In Stock | In Stock |
| Unit Price (USD) | $23.40 | $26.10 |
| Family | FLEX 10KE | FLEX 10KE |
| Series | FLEX 10KE | β |
| Typical Gates | 30,000 | 50,000 |
| Logic Elements (LEs) | 1,728 | 2,880 |
| Logic Array Blocks (LABs) | 216 | 360 |
| Embedded Memory (EAB) | 24,576 bits | β |
| User I/O Pins | 102 | β |
| Core Voltage (VCCINT) | 2.5 V | 2.5 V |
| I/O Voltage (VCCIO) | 2.5 V / 3.3 V / 5.0 V (MultiVolt) | β |
| Process Technology | 0.22 Β΅m CMOS | 0.22 Β΅m CMOS SRAM |
| Maximum Internal Frequency | 200 MHz | β |
| Package | 144-pin TQFP (LQFP-144) | 144-LQFP (TQFP), 22 x 22 mm, 0.5 mm pitch |
| Mounting Type | Surface Mount | β |
| Operating Temperature | -40 Β°C to +85 Β°C (Industrial) | -40C to +85C (Industrial) |
| Speed Grade | -2 | -2 (mid) |
| Lead-Free (N suffix) | Yes | β |
